2 12" ssa icons (prototype?) review :P

First thing I noticed when I unpackaged them was how well built they were.

The huge triple stack motor, well you guys can read the specs but the craftsmanship on these drivers is top notch.

In my setup I had dual 1ohm drivers wired to 1ohm on saz-1500d amp. My electrical is stock besides the big 3 done, so I couldn't really take full advantage of the amp,

but that was okay because the icons still got loud, very loud. I probably had the gain turned up 2/5 on the saz.

First song I played was Narayan by The Prodigy, bass kicking in at 0:44 sounding nice and crisp at low volume, got a couple rattles here and there in the jeep.

I then turned it up to hear what it could really do, the rave of the drivers, and I was astounded to hear earth shattering bass without losing any sound quality.

My esophagus was tensing up and parts in my vehicle were moving and rattling that I didn't think was possible. My mirrors druped down for god's sake.

Everyone knows the icons are SQ based drivers, but they do in fact get loud. Big fat punch to the gut.

Next song was Cyanide by Metallica. Every drum line was dead-on, never missing a beat.

These drivers carry a punch and sound amazing doing it. I couldn't ask for more, hitting the lows like I never knew possible.

When setting up my amp settings and playing some test tones in the garage, I made a roll of paper towels fall from a shelf (just thought I'd share cause it was awesome :P)

I'll be posting another review once I have the electrical to backup my amp and the icons are broken in.

Enclosure Specs:

3.5 @ 33Hz

3.5 air space

.28 sub disp

.077 bracing

3.75 x 12.5 port area = 13.4 sq in of port per cube
